Summary: The SQA Automation Engineer role focuses on creating and automating test cases within the Dental Insurance Industry. The position requires strong expertise in automation testing tools such as Playwright and Selenium, along with API testing and CI/CD integration. The engineer will collaborate with development teams to ensure software reliability through comprehensive testing strategies. This is a 5-month renewable contract that does not accommodate work permit sponsorships.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Perform testing on an agile team
  • Work with the Development Team to develop and document test plans and test cases
  • Review all documentation provided by the project teams and ensure full understanding of the documented requirements, technical enhancements, process development and workflow configuration required
  • Create and execute test scripts using manual and automated testing as specified by DQ standards
  • Document, communicate, and work to resolve all defects found during testing
  • Seek team and stakeholder feedback on all test plans and test cases
  • Diagnose, troubleshoot and research application/system issues as required and propose solutions to problems; provide resolution in a timely and accurate way, while ensuring high levels of customer satisfaction
  • Ensure defects are entered within the DentaQuest Enterprise Defect Tracking System with an appropriate sense of urgency and monitor/track progress through resolution
  • Participate in all required meetings to gain additional requirement knowledge, confirm current state of project and stay apprised of any changes being made
  • Create reusable test plans and test case templates and processes as needed
  • Develop, execute, validate and document thorough and accurate regression and smoke test scenarios
  • Prepare documentation using tools such as Visio, Word and Excel
  • Participate in the testing of enterprise software upgrade initiatives
  • Take the primary testing role on projects that may be waterfall in nature
  • Present findings to IT stakeholders
  • Other duties as assigned
